In powder-fed directed-energy deposition (also called laser steel deposition), a higher-electricity laser is utilized to soften metal powder provided to the main focus on the laser beam. The laser beam commonly travels through the Middle with the deposition head and it is centered on a small location by one or more lenses. The Develop takes place on an X-Y table that's driven by a Instrument route developed from the electronic design to fabricate an item layer by layer. The deposition head is moved up vertically as each layer is done. Some methods even take advantage of 5-axis[148][149] or six-axis units[one hundred fifty] (i.e. articulated arms) effective at offering product on the substrate (a printing mattress, or simply a pre-current portion[151]) with handful of to no spatial accessibility restrictions. Metal powder is sent and dispersed across the circumference of The pinnacle or may be split by an inside manifold and delivered via nozzles organized in numerous configurations across the deposition head. A hermetically sealed chamber filled with inert gas or a neighborhood inert shroud fuel (occasionally each put together) is often accustomed to defend the soften pool from atmospheric oxygen, to Restrict oxidation and to better Handle the material Homes.

Extremely-smaller options is often produced with the 3D micro-fabrication strategy Utilized in multiphoton photopolymerisation. Because of the nonlinear nature of photo excitation, the gel is cured to the strong only within the destinations wherever the laser was targeted when the remaining gel is then washed absent. Characteristic measurements of below a hundred nm are easily generated, in addition to intricate structures with going and interlocked elements.[132] Yet another tactic works by using a synthetic resin which is solidified utilizing LEDs.[133]

Powder bed fusion techniques, or PBF, consist of numerous processes for instance DMLS, SLS, SLM, MJF and EBM. Powder mattress fusion procedures may be used having an array of components and their flexibility allows for geometrically complicated structures,[124] which makes it a sensible choice For most 3D printing initiatives. These approaches include things like selective laser sintering, with both equally metals and polymers and direct metallic laser sintering.[a hundred twenty five] Selective laser melting won't use sintering for the fusion of powder granules but will completely soften the powder utilizing a significant-Electrical power laser to develop totally dense supplies in the layer-wise technique that has mechanical properties comparable to Those people of common made metals.
